Lawyers mourn late Justice Akanbi

Date: 2018-06-05

Tributes have continued to pour in for the late judge, who was buried on Sunday in Ilorin, according to Islamic rites.

Justice Akanbi died in the early hours of Sunday in a private hospital in Ilorin, Kwara State.

Speaking on the death, Ilorin-based lawyer and close family friend to the late judge, Abeny Mohammed (SAN) described him as an exceptional jurist reputed for unmatched integrity, honesty, and excellence on the Bench.

"He remains the only Nigerian jurist to have voluntarily retired from the Bench as President of the Court of Appeal with three more years to serve. He was the pioneer chairman of the ICPC," he said. "On retiring from ICPC he established many Foundations, schools, mosques and a Library for the service of God and benefit of humanity. He was an extraordinary all-rounder whose philosophy for living was the service of God and humanity and he did it excellently," he added.

In a message, Yusuf Ali (SAN) described Justice Akanbi as "a totally de-tribalised Nigerian, a truly learned jurist, wholly incorruptible, lover of young professionals, a great family man endowed with intellect, and profound philanthropist."

Also, in his message on the passing of Justice Akanbi, Ahmed Raji (SAN) prayed Almighty for the repose of his soul, forgiveness of sins and eternity. "The name Justice Mustapha Akanbi is synonymous with modesty and integrity. And his legacy can be seen in his well cultured children," he said.

Speaking in the same vein, senior lawyer and All Progressives Congress (APC) governorship aspirant in Oyo State, Adeniyi Akintola (SAN) said late Justice Akanbi was an anti-corruption crusader who lived an enviable life, who walked the talk for members of the Bench to be above board.

"The late Justice Akanbi was more concerned about the hereafter that anytime he spoke, he laced his words with God's admonitions. He was not materialistic and would have been a Moslem cleric, preacher, if he didn't practise law. We thank God for his life," he said.

"It was shocking. We are going to miss him. Personally, I am going to miss him. He was a father to me and took interest in my nuclear family. He monitored my progress and was always there to offer personal advice. Even in this my personal project of running for governorship, he was one of those I consulted," he added.
